Description

Your dog can enjoy the quarter-acre all-grass yard, while you lounge on the deck. Athletic pups can also play on the doggy ladder/ramp.

Booking Policies

Booking Policies
Only one booking is allowed at a time at any spot and there is an enforced 30 min buffer between all bookings to ensure dogs in separate bookings do not meet.
This spot is set for Booking, which means you will be instantly confirmed for any booking you request. You will receive the address and access instruction immediately following booking.
Visits can be moved or cancelled up to 2 hours before a visit.
Visits can be extended and dogs can be added throughout the visit.

  • Nichole B., Nov 29, 2023

    Went with my family and dogs, 4 adults, 3 dogs; 1 pitbull, 1 staffy, 1 mastiff, you can imagine the chaos haha. The space was not HUGE but definitely big enough for them to have some good running space. There is an upstairs deck attached that is good for the humans to relax in and get some shade. Grace was nice in offering any help we needed but with some issues that occurred, slow response; nothing major. My cons would be that there was no water readily available for the dogs. There was a hose but it didn't seem to be attached to anything and even then, no bowl to contain the water for the babies. Would have been nice to have a trashcan for the poop bags as it was kind of awkward having to carry them with us until we found somewhere to get rid of them. Lastly, and probably my biggest concert, we found a sort of ?rib? Bone in the yard that could easily be a choking hazard for a big dog or a dog that likes to chew and shred bones. Personally, I believe all of this is super fixable. Overall, the babies had a great time, the place was beautiful & Grace was very kind, I hope to go back whenever I'm in town.
